Michigan's governor just repealed a 91-year-old abortion ban: 'We cannot allow archaic laws to remain on our books'
Published
A near-century old abortion ban that fueled one of the largest ballot drives in Michigan history was repealed Wednesday by Gov. Gretchen Whitmer, just months after voters enshrined abortion rights in the state’s constitution. “Today, we’re going to take action to make sure that our statutes and…
